Determination of hyperfine structure and g j factors in the sequences of 2 D states in alkali atoms using a tunable dye laser

Summary, in English

We have extended recently reported hyperfine structure studies of 2D states in alkali atoms to several new states. The 2D states were populated in a two-step excitation scheme, involving a conventional RF lamp and a cw tunable dye laser. Using level crossing and optical double resonance techniques we have determined the hyperfine structure of the 8 2D3/2,5/a states in 8TRb and the 11, 12, 13, 14 aD3/a,5/a states in 133Cs. Further, g, factors for several of these states were determined.
